Snris And Qt Interval Prolongation: Clinical Risks And Monitoring Guidelines

Selective Serotonin-Norepinephrine Reuptake Inhibitors (SNRIs) are commonly prescribed antidepressants used to treat depression, anxiety, and other mood disorders. While effective, they carry potential risks, particularly related to cardiac health.

Understanding QT Interval Prolongation

The QT interval is a measure of the time it takes for the heart’s electrical system to recharge between beats. Prolongation of this interval can increase the risk of a dangerous arrhythmia called Torsades de Pointes, which may lead to sudden cardiac death.

SNRI Medications Associated with QT Prolongation

  • Venlafaxine
  • Duloxetine
  • Desvenlafaxine

Among these, venlafaxine has been most frequently associated with QT interval prolongation, especially at higher doses. Duloxetine and desvenlafaxine may also pose risks, but generally to a lesser extent.

Clinical Risks of QT Prolongation

Prolonged QT interval can predispose patients to arrhythmias that are potentially life-threatening. The risk increases with higher doses, existing heart conditions, electrolyte imbalances, or concurrent use of other QT-prolonging drugs.

Monitoring Guidelines for Patients on SNRIs

Proper monitoring is essential to minimize risks. The following guidelines are recommended for clinicians prescribing SNRIs:

  • Obtain a baseline ECG before starting therapy.
  • Assess electrolyte levels, especially potassium and magnesium.
  • Monitor ECG periodically during treatment, especially when increasing doses.
  • Be cautious with concurrent use of other QT-prolonging medications.
  • Adjust or discontinue medication if significant QT prolongation is observed.

Special Considerations

Patients with pre-existing cardiac conditions, electrolyte disturbances, or who are on multiple QT-prolonging drugs require closer monitoring. Alternative antidepressants with lower cardiac risks may be preferred in these cases.
